Step 4: Review WebSocket compression settings for the Larkfield gateway. Enabling permessage-deflate reduces bandwidth but exposes context-takeover memory amplification and potential compression-oracle risks on mixed-sensitivity frames. We disable context takeover and cap window bits accordingly. Please verify each parameter against the threat model before approving. The current settings are listed below.

settings of fahag-haduf:
[ulaox]
port = 8443
region = south-2
host = ulaox.lumiccorp.internal
timeout_ms = 500
retries = 8

Welcome aboard! Quick context on the Wrenfield ledger store: we partition the events table by month, because queries are almost always scoped to a billing period and old partitions get archived to cold storage after a year. Partitions are created ahead of time by a scheduled job — if it fails, inserts land in a catch-all and alarms fire, so don't panic, just re-run it. The scheduler's behavior is controlled by these constants.

tuning table, kawep-tawif:
CAPS = {
    "olidor": 80,
    "belion": 7,
    "quenys": 225,
    "druox": 839,
    "fraath": 482,
}

## Artifact Signing — SDK Parity Notes (Weekly Sync)

Kestrel SDK for Android reached parity with the Swift client this sprint: offline queueing, batched telemetry, and retry semantics now match. Both SDKs ship as signed artifacts from the same pipeline. Remaining gap: background sync throttling, targeted next sprint. Verify both release bundles before tagging. Both artifacts validate against the shared signing key below.

signing key of kawig-fafog = bky19_6Fypv1qws7J8qJtaYjX